Output 2c21589463fe63a5071d015e98d6b352700a3e10fb294e79863f2a60d8bb290a:0

value
2522948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 132712980cd28ccde287fc114ee9edd754c5c437 OP_EQUAL
address
33SHa178WKCUdExR7gfz4DDbX9i38oxNV8
transaction
2c21589463fe63a5071d015e98d6b352700a3e10fb294e79863f2a60d8bb290a
spent
true